LeJon Woods is an American actor out of Cleveland, Ohio. Upon graduating college from Shaw University with a B.A. in Psychology he began acting classes at Cleveland's Northcoast Casting under Ray Szuch. He began his acting career working on student films with Cleveland State University and it opened the door for bigger opportunities. Since then, he's had several film, stage, T.V. and commercial roles as either a lead or supporting actor. LeJon has two weirdo children and is a sucker for the Cleveland Browns.
